Jamaican hurdler Spencer cleared of anti-doping rule violation

 KINGSTON, Jun 14 (REUTERS) Jamaica's Kaliese Spencer, the 2014 Commonwealth Games 400 metres hurdles champion, was cleared yesterday of an anti-doping rule violation by an independent disciplinary panel.
The decision means Spencer, who faced a four-year ban on charges that she refused or evaded a drug test on April 27 2016 at her training base, can resume competing immediately.
